How does AI Website-as-a-Service leverage Supabase Edge Functions to deliver hyper-personalized 'vibe coding' experiences?
AI Website-as-a-Service (WaaS) utilizes Supabase Edge Functions as a critical component to deliver hyper-personalized 'vibe coding' experiences with exceptional speed and efficiency. Supabase Edge Functions are server-side TypeScript functions that are globally distributed, meaning they run geographically close to the end-user. This architecture is paramount for real-time personalization, especially for 'vibe coding,' where instantaneous adjustments to content, design, and interaction patterns are key to maintaining a coherent and engaging user experience.
Here's how this synergy works:
1. Minimizing Latency for Real-time Vibe Adjustment: When a user interacts with a website, or when their profile data changes, an AI WaaS needs to rapidly regenerate or adapt content to match their 'vibe' preferences. By deploying 'vibe coding' logic within Supabase Edge Functions, the computational work happens at the 'edge' of the network, significantly reducing the round-trip time between the user's browser and the server. This low latency ensures that 'vibe coding' changes are applied almost instantaneously, creating a seamless, hyper-personalized experience without noticeable delays.
2. Scalability for Dynamic Content: As user traffic fluctuates, Edge Functions, built on Deno, can scale automatically to handle surges in requests for personalized content. This elasticity ensures that hyper-personalization, including complex 'vibe coding' algorithms that might involve LLM calls or dynamic asset fetching, remains performant regardless of the load.
3. Secure and Efficient Data Access: Edge Functions can securely access user data and 'vibe' profiles stored in Supabase's database, or even connect to other APIs, allowing for a highly contextualized and responsive personalization engine. This means the 'vibe coding' can factor in a user's past behavior, current context, and inferred emotional state to deliver an experience that truly resonates.
4. Open Source and Portability Benefits: The open-source nature and portability of Deno-based Edge Functions offer flexibility and avoid vendor lock-in, aligning with modern WaaS principles of adaptable and resilient infrastructure for evolving 'vibe coding' strategies.
